Product Details

Source: Escherichia coli
Molecular Weight: Approximately 17.5 kDa, a single non-glycosylated polypeptide chain containing 158 amino acids.
Purity: > 98% by SDS-PAGE and HPLC analyses.
Biological Activity: Fully biologically active when compared to standard. The ED50 as determined by a cytotoxicity assay using murine L929 cells is less than 0.05 ng/mL, corresponding to a specific activity of > 2.0 × 107 IU/mg in the presence of actinomycin D, which is calibrated against rHuTNF-α/TNFSF2 WHO International Standard (NIBSC code: 12/154).
Physical Appearance: Sterile filtered white lyophilized (freeze-dried) powder.
Formulation: Lyophilized from a 0.2 μm filtered concentrated solution in 5 mM Na2HPO4, 5 mM NaH2PO4, 10 mM NaCl, pH7.0.
Endotoxin: Less than 0.01 EU/μg of rHuTNF-α/TNFSF2 GMP as determined by LAL method.
Reconstitution: Centrifuge the vial briefly before opening to ensure that the contents settle at the bottom. Reconstitute the vial with sterile distilled water or an aqueous buffer containing 0.1% BSA to achieve a concentration of 0.1-1.0 mg/mL. Divide the resulting stock solution into working aliquots and store them at or below -20°C. For further dilutions, use appropriate buffered solutions.
Stability & Storage: Use a manual defrost freezer and avoid repeated freeze-thaw cycles.
12 months from date of receipt, -20 to -70°C as supplied.
1 month, 2 to 8°C under sterile conditions after reconstitution.
3 months, -20 to -70°C under sterile conditions after reconstitution.
Background: Also known as cachectin, Tumor necrosis factor alpha (TNF-α) is the most recognized member of the TNF-family with the ability to induce cell death. The protein is generated by various types of cells, including neutrophils, activated lymphocytes, macrophages, NK cells, LAK cells, astrocytes endothelial cells, smooth muscle cells, and some altered cells. It is found in two forms - secreted and soluble as well as membrane-anchored, with both demonstrating biological activity. Even though the original form of TNF-α is glycosylated, the non-glycosylated variant also shows similar biological activity. The native, biologically active form of TNF-α reportedly exists as a trimer. TNF-α in humans and mice share approximately 79% similarity at the amino acid level, and there is cross-reactivity between the species. Lastly, two distinct types of receptors for TNF-α have been identified, and nearly all surveyed cell types have at least one, if not both, receptor types.
